Overview
General Compute operates an inference-focused neocloud that rents AI processing power for models during the active inference phase. The company has partnered with SambaNova and has $300 million of the vendor’s SN50 inference chips on order to power its offering. Its hardware choice emphasizes air-cooled, lower-power chips that can be colocated in existing data centers and repurposed crypto-mining facilities. General Compute launched its cloud offering recently and claims to be the fastest at running the MiniMax 2.7 open-source LLM. The founders, CEO Finn Puklowski and CTO Jason Goodison, are pursuing colocation deals to scale capacity without heavy infrastructure buildouts. Financially, the company completed a $15 million seed round at a $60 million post-money valuation led by FUSE VC, with participation from Carya Venture Partners, Village Global Ventures, and investment from Evercrest Capital Partners.
